In humans this protein is encoded by the AATK gene. This protein is suspected to be involved in neuronal differentiation. The canonical protein structure is reported to have an amino acid length of 1374 residues, a mass of 144.6 kDa, and is a member of the Tyr protein kinase protein family. Its subcellular location is known to be in the membrane and cytoplasm. In addition, it is reported to be expressed in the brain. As many as 3 protein isoforms have been reported. In certain instances, it is also post-translationally phosphorylated. This protein may also be known as AATYK1, LMR1, LMTK1, PPP1R77, p35BP, serine/threonine-protein kinase LMTK1, CDK5-binding protein, and AATYK.
